IOWA CITY, IA – The University of Iowa volleyball team fell to Indiana tonight in straight sets at Carver-Hawkeye Arena (25-19, 25-13, 25-20). Junior Becky Walters led the Iowa offense with 10 kills while junior Mara Hilgenberg dished 23 assists.

In her final Hawkeye appearance, senior Christina Meister picked up a team-high 12 digs to become just the fourth Hawkeye to average over four digs per set throughout an entire season since 1990. Fellow senior Megan Schipper picked up nine digs and seven kills against the Hoosiers (6-14, 17-17). The Hawkeye captain wrapped her illustrious career with 22 kills over the weekend, jumping into 11th place all-time.

“I thought our seniors played really well and tonight was about them,” said Head Coach Sharon Dingman. “That’s what we talked about leading up to this weekend. We didn’t play as well as we could have as a unit in this particular match, but we had a great year. I saw a lot of really good things from this team. Obviously, tonight we wanted a different result, not just for ourselves and for the program, but certainly for Christina and Schip.”

The Hawkeyes (5-15, 13-19) concluded the regular season with a five Big Ten wins. Since Dingman took control of the program last season, Iowa has combined for 11 conference victories, marking the highest two-year win total since the Hawkeyes won a combined 14 Big Ten games from 2000-01.
